I don't know the market in Tassie, but $12K (or your $10k offered) seems quite high for an older van.

We paid $3K for our 1981 17ft Viscount which was pretty much untouched internally.






And we towed it no problem with our AU Wagon...



It looks a bit different inside now and we changed the AU to a Territory (not because of the caravan). It does tow much nicer behind the Territory as it creates a better wind break for the van.
